The committee approved additional general‑fund dollars and new full‑time positions for the University of Idaho Agricultural Research and Extension Service, including a viticulture researcher post and funds for a café building; lawmakers emphasized support for table grapes and small fruits, not just wine production.

The Joint Finance‑Appropriations Committee on Feb. 28 approved funding for the University of Idaho’s Agricultural Research and Extension Service that will add personnel and cover building costs.
